This is a unique opportunity to work in our clients creative studio and also in-house at a customer premises alongside other members of their team. The role will comprise of 2-3 days in their Burnham offices working on a range of client projects and the remainder of the working week on-site at their client premises in Wokingham. The time at their customer premises will be under the guidance of an experienced designer.

As a Graphic Designer, you'll be responsible for creating new artwork and amending existing artwork across a range of printed and digital marketing collateral, including; brochures, leaflets, direct mail, point-of-sale, signage, out of home advertising, web banners, social media and email assets.

Experience is a necessity for this role, however we would like to see 1 years' minimum, either agency, or in-house. This is a full-time office based position.

Key Responsibilities

  • Creating and amending print and digital graphics assets for a global audience and partner network.
  • Conducting meticulous quality checks on artwork to ensure accuracy, consistency, and adherence to project specifications.
  • Performing image editing and retouching tasks.
  • Making text changes and amendments to existing material.
  • Maintaining brand guidelines across all channels.
  • Organising and maintaining a structured and accessible file system.
  • Assisting in the creation of promotional materials and merchandise.
  • Handling other ad-hoc duties within the creative team.

Skills Needed

  • Confident in typography.
  • Strong ability to visualise layouts and ideas.
  • Ability to manage multiple projects to agreed timescales and the flexibility to respond to changing priorities
  • Highly organised, with a meticulous attention to detail
  • Dedication to providing excellent customer service
  • Excellent written, verbal and visual communication skills.
  • A team player, comfortable working independently and collaborating with others.
  • Ability to intelligently execute brand guidelines.

Knowledge & Technical

  • Experience in a similar role within a Studio / Production environment
  • You will be naturally creative with a proven level of competence in Adobe Creative Suite, including Illustrator, InDesign and Photoshop
  • Good understanding and experience of graphics production techniques, including image manipulation, editing, and compositing
  • Knowledge of print production processes and specifications.
  • Digital knowledge is an advantage
  • Experience with After Effects would be beneficial
